  2. Players Name: Avalon® Power Level: 10 Characters Name: Baalberith Alternate Identity: “The Executioner†Height: 6'6" Weight: 260 lbs. Hair: None Eyes: Red pinpricks of mystical flame Description: Usually clad in a long, flowing robe covered in infernal runes that seem to randomly change while observed, Baalberith stands at around six feet and six inches with long, bony arms that almost reach his ankles. He is a fighter at heart but he has no qualms about fighting dirty and using what's left of his magic to put things in his favor. When he really begins to get in the mood to fight, he removes his robe to reveal another two pairs of arms that allow him to manhandle even the most powerful heroes. History: For untold millennia ancient pacts, treaties, oaths and spells have kept the legions of the Infernal dimensions from attacking en-masse the Prime Material realm. The rulers, known as the Lords of the Nine, were content with the current situation and spent their time in endless plots of intrigue against one another. Only one of them wanted more. His name was Baalberith, also known as The Executioner. He was one of the Nine and ruling a third of the infinite planes of the Abyss was not enough for him. He wanted more and the Prime Material plane was in his sights for he discovered hidden in the possessions of a newly arrived soul within his demense a spell that will bypass all the restrictions wrought in the past and be able to bring an army composed of 666 legions past the wards and unnoticed by the Master Mage. All seemed well and the ritual was well underway when armies from the remaining eight lords attempted to disrupt it. Hurriedly, Baalberith attempted to finish the spell but something went wrong at the last minute and he ended up alone on the Prime Material World with only a infinetissimal fraction of his power and without any of his legions with him. Now he must find a way to regain his power and take revenge on the other eight for their transgressions while conquering this plane in the process.
